2012-02-23 5 views
0

보고서를 만들어 한 달에 한 번 .pdf 또는 Excel로 저장하고 사람들 목록에 스냅 샷으로 전자 메일로 보낼 수 있습니까? 만약 그렇다면?보고서의 SSRS 스냅 샷

답변

3

디에고가 말했듯이, 당신은 SSRS subscriptions을 설명하고 있습니다 ("수요"와 "캐시에서 필요에 따라"이외의) 보고서를 실행하는 3 가지 방법 중 하나입니다.

데이터 기반 구독은 SQL 서버 엔터프라이즈 에디션과 함께 사용할 수 있으며, Express는 모든 보고서는 수요에 처리하지 support any subscriptions:

  • 않습니다. 예약 또는 무인 보고서 처리가 지원되지 않습니다.

Express Edition을 사용해야하는 경우 사용자 고유의 솔루션을 구축해야합니다. 그러나 이는 표준 SQL Server 라이센스의 비용을 정당화 할 것입니다.

+1

좋은 점은 버전 문제 +1에 대해 이야기하는 것을 잊어 버렸습니다. – Diego

2

구독 (아마도 데이터 기반 구독)입니다. 구독은 특정 시간 또는 이벤트에 대한 응답으로 보고서를 전달할 수 있습니다.

이렇게하려면 가입이 백그라운드 프로세스로 실행되므로 저장된 자격 증명을 사용하거나 자격 증명을 사용하지 않아야합니다 (Windows 인증이 적용되지 않음).

스냅 샷이

0

가난한 사람의 해결책이라고 생각하지만 SSRS Express Edition으로 제한되는 경우 cron, SQL Server Agent, 예약 된 작업 등을 통해 예약 된 작업을 설정하여 URL을 간단히 이메일로 보낼 수 있습니다 사람들이 클릭 한 다음 보고서 관리자 및보기로 이동할 수있는 다양한 매개 변수가 설정된 보고서 (또는 해당되는 경우 스냅 샷 버전)로 연결됩니다.

실제로는 보고서에서 Windows 인증을 사용하여 데이터 집합을 필터링해야하는 경우 (예 : SSAS 큐브 기반 데이터 집합에 액세스 할 때), 저장된 자격 증명으로 보고서를 실행하는 것이 안전하지 않은 경우에는 실제로 우아한 해결책이 될 수 있습니다 .